#1, dirty little secret is that you cannot be easily evicted unless you don't pay. if you've paid, it may be impossible to put you out via the court system depending on the court. unpaid rent is the holy grail to eviction in most places. a LL might feel locked in, knowing that there really is no way to extract you from the house if you do not live up to the non-financial terms. In a traditional situation (cash each month) a bad T will eventually withhold rent over some dispute and the LL can take advantage of this. of course in NYC, the LL may find other non-court ways to persuade you to leave.
#2 not so dirty secret. here everyone sues everyone. there is an entitled mentality and a serious lack of personal ownership. LL must assume he will be sued, and hope he is wrong, not the other way around.
